Anyone experience issues when they've booked a hotel with AmexTravel? I booked a single night stay at Disney's Paradise Pier Hotel using AmexTravel and my platinum card since that's the only way to earn bonus points on hotel bookings with the platinum.

My issue was at check in the cast member couldn’t find my reservation and the Disney reservation department couldn’t even find it. My confirmation email from AmexTravel showed the correct date and when I logged onto AmexTravel it showed the correct date and info, so I know the reservation was still active and I booked the right day. The cast member was AWESOME (as Disney always is!) and got on the phone with Amex to try and figure out what was going on, but because he couldn’t get anyone on the travel agent number with Amex he had to use the general number and I had to hang around to verify my identity. It took about 35 minutes to figure out that AmexTravel had miss booked the reservation for SEPTEMBER instead of October, even though all my confirmations showed October. They were able to get this sorted out with the hotel and I got a room, but the check in process was embarrassing in front of a friend that was with me since for the longest time it looked like I just forgot to book it or cancelled it by mistake or something. We also had a super limited time in the park that this ate into and required Steakhouse 55 to rearrange lunch plans for us (tea party!). Again Disney and the cast member was super super awesome and even though it wasn’t their fault, they waived the parking fee for me.

My question is, has anyone dealt with AmexTravel before or had issues booking with them using a platinum Amex card? Does anyone know who I should contact at Amex to let know about this issue and should I ask for anything in return? Extra membership points (Amex’s points for using the cards)?

Ya, Disney was awesome! I'm just annoyed that there isn't really a way to confirm the reservations. Amex can't see a Disney confirmation number (or at least so they told me when I made a reservation last year) and Disney can't cross reference or see any of the confirmation numbers that Amex provides.
